Signs Your AC Needs Repair?
When homeowners observe unusual fluctuations in their indoor temperature, it often signals that their air conditioning system might need repair. Additional indicators include strange noises, such as grinding or hissing, which may indicate mechanical problems or refrigerant leaks. Moreover, pooling water around the unit may point to a obstructed drain line or a refrigerant leak, both requiring immediate attention. Homeowners should also be vigilant for unusual odors coming from the AC, as these may signify mold growth or electrical issues. If the system frequently cycles on and off, it could be a sign of an inefficient thermostat or other underlying problems. Lastly, a noticeable increase in energy bills without a change in usage patterns can suggest a faulty unit. Recognizing these signs early can avoid more extensive damage and ensure the air conditioning system runs efficiently.

Insufficient Air Flow Challenges
Poor air circulation problems can greatly impact an air conditioning system's performance and indoor comfort. These issues often result from clogged air filters, which restrict airflow and force the system to operate more intensely. Additionally, blocked ducts or vents can prevent cool air from moving effectively throughout the home. Another potential cause is a malfunctioning blower motor, which may be unable to push air sufficiently. Homeowners should frequently check and swap out filters, ensuring ducts are free from blockages. Neglecting low airflow can result in higher energy costs and can stress the system, causing more serious issues down the line. Addressing these concerns promptly helps maintain peak performance and prolongs the lifespan of the air conditioning unit.
Unusual Sounds Coming Forth
Strange sounds emitted by an air conditioning unit can indicate underlying issues that demand immediate attention. Common noises such as grinding, hissing, or rattling usually indicate mechanical complications. A grinding noise may be caused by worn bearings or a failing motor. Hissing sounds often reveal refrigerant leaks, which impair efficiency and may cause costly repairs. Rattling generally arises from loose parts or debris within the unit. Such noises should not be ignored since they can escalate into more serious issues if left untreated. Regular upkeep and prompt diagnosis by a trained technician can assist to alleviate these problems, ensuring the air conditioning system functions smoothly through the summer months. Key Maintenance Suggestions to Optimize Your AC Performance
Preserving ideal air conditioning operation demands a few essential practices. Regularly replacing or cleaning air filters is important, as dirty filters restrict airflow and lower efficiency. Homeowners should inspect filters monthly and replace them every one to three months, depending on usage. Keeping the outdoor unit free from debris, such as leaves and dirt, also improves airflow, allowing the system to operate at peak efficiency.
Additionally, planning routine professional servicing can spot emerging problems before they intensify. Technicians can clear fins, assess coolant status, and confirm all components are working properly. Homeowners should also explore duct sealing options to stop air leaks, which can create energy inefficiency. Finally, maintaining a fixed thermostat level can minimize stress on the system. DIY Air Conditioning Troubleshooting Tips
Diagnosing AC problems can enable homeowners to address minor issues before they escalate. One of the initial actions is to check the thermostat settings; making sure it's set to "cool" and the preferred temperature is suitable can fix many issues. Homeowners should also examine the air filter, as a dirty filter can limit airflow and strain the system. Cleaning or replacing the filter frequently is essential for peak performance.
Next, examining the outdoor unit for blockages and obstacles is vital. Clearing foliage, dust, and various debris can enhance air circulation and performance. Additionally, assessing for ice buildup on the evaporator coils can reveal a coolant problem or airflow obstruction.
Finally, paying attention to unusual sounds during operation may suggest mechanical issues. By adhering to these straightforward troubleshooting tips, homeowners can often identify and resolve minor AC problems, ensuring their home remains cool throughout the summer months.
When should you hire a expert for AC maintenance?
When facing ongoing air conditioning issues, how can property owners decide when it's time to contact a professional? A few important signs can direct this choice. First, if the unit is producing warm air despite being set to cool, it may indicate a refrigerant leak or compressor issue. Additionally, unusual noises, such as grinding or screeching, often signal mechanical failures that require expert attention.
Repeated cycling, where the unit turns off and on repeatedly, can also suggest deep-seated issues that could deteriorate over time. Homeowners should monitor elevated utility bills, as inefficiencies often derive from malfunctioning components.
Finally, if the system is over 10 years old and necessitates multiple repairs, it may be more cost-effective to consult a professional for a full assessment. Catching these symptoms can help assure that the air conditioning system works efficiently throughout the summer months.
Key Factors Influencing Air Conditioning Service Charges
Recognizing the need for skilled AC service is just the beginning; understanding the variables that determine repair expenses is equally important. Several factors can substantially affect the final bill. First, the category of repair needed serves a crucial function; minor fixes typically run less than major unit replacements. The condition in years and brand of the air conditioning unit also make a difference, as older models may demand specialized parts that are harder to find and more pricey.
Labor expenses differ by region and service provider, with some technicians asking higher rates due to their skill or popularity. Additionally, the season can impact pricing, as repairs may be more expensive during busy summer months when need increases. Finally, additional services, such as routine maintenance or diagnostic fees, can add to the overall expense. Understanding these factors can help homeowners make educated decisions when seeking AC repair services.
